#4: Community

As a Staff, our ultimate desire is to Preach the Gospel and Make Disciples. You will hear that over and over this summer. One way that we proclaim the Gospel and disciple others is by the unity we have together as a community.

Students will hear powerful messages and have deeply personal conversations with you on activities and your hall. However, an intangible way that students will understand the power of the Gospel is by the way we love and serve one another as a Staff. We believe the tighter community we are in Christ this summer, the more energized and more powerful we'll be in our ministry to these teenagers.   

One of the ways we encourage COMMUNITY amongst you guys is by organizing STAFF SOCIALS in which you can participate. We will be letting you know what those are very soon, but we wanted to give you a heads up that the weekends this summer will be full of opportunities to REST but also to develop deeper friendships with Staff. The Staff Socials will be optional (and only take up a portion of the weekend as a whole), but are highly encouraged and always full of good times. So, as you think of those weekend requests that you need, consider sticking around as much as possible! So many staff alumni are still incredibly close to their fellow staff members because of their commitment to just be available and be present. So don't go home unless it is of the utmost necessity!

Community doesn't happen accidentally.

It takes intentionality and space to happen. It is also more than just being social and involved in activities.  However, we believe the organized social times can help us lay the groundwork so that we can go deeper on an individual level.

We want you all to be praying about being a community-builder this summer. What does that look like? It is being hospitable, keeping an eye out for those that don’t immediately connect, including others on inside jokes or exclusive conversations, being the one who invites and not just waits to be invited. Include, Invite, & Initiate is another saying you will hear a lot this summer. Do not be exclusive to others on staff you may not know very well, but rather be intentional with them and see where that friendship will lead.
